Mission

The American Agents Alliance Education Foundation (hereinafter the Foundation) is a national insurance industry educational association for independent insurance agents, dedicated to serving the continuing professional educational needs of independent insurance agents and brokers throughout the United States. The Foundation will provide insurance agents and brokers with a wealth of continuing professional educational resources and training programs ranging from the preparation of training and professional update books and on-line resources to training courses and seminars on a variety of topics and issues of interest to insurance agents and brokers. Topics will relate to personal insurance, commercial insurance, life and health insurance, insurance agency management, insurance agency operations, elements of risk management, and insurance-specific sales training.
